Rainbow Crosswalk Petition Delivered To Chilliwack Mayor (VIDEO)

Chilliwack – The group Rainbow Crosswalk for Chilliwack, who have been pressing the City of Chilliwack as well as businesses and naysayers to support a LGBTQ crosswalk on Mill Street at Wellington, went once step further.

A petition by the group was presented to Chilliwack Mayor Ken Popove who accepted the binder of signatures and the written reasons why Chilliwack should endorse such a project.

While there have been critics on social media who are against the idea, it is picking up steam.

On the Rainbow Facebook page, businesses owner and activist Amber Price noted: Today is a big day; we are presenting our Petition Binder for a Rainbow Crosswalk to our venerable Mayor Popove. We wanted to give everyone the chance to witness its beauty.

It is 2019, and I believe that it is Chilliwack’s time to celebrate its diversity, show its acceptance and inclusion and install a Rainbow Crosswalk at Mill Street & Wellington Avenue in our Historic Downtown.


There are so many people to thank for the creation of this document. Respect and love to those who have walked this path for many years in our community without recognition, respect or celebration. You are loved, you matter, and we are stronger together.

Chilliwack will host its first Pride event with a BBQ on Saturday August 24 at the Chilliwack Neighbourhood Learning Centre at CSS.
